How Do Co-op and Competitive Multiplayer Differ on PlayStation?

Co-op and competitive multiplayer modes offer different gaming experiences on PlayStation, catering to various player preferences.

  • Co-operative Multiplayer: In this mode, players work together towards a common objective, sharing resources and strategies.
  • Competitive Multiplayer: This mode pits players against each other, focusing on individual or team-based competition to achieve victory.

Co-operative Multiplayer: Co-op multiplayer encourages teamwork and collaboration, allowing players to combine their skills to overcome challenges, complete missions, or defeat opponents in PvE (Player vs. Environment) scenarios. Popular titles such as “Overcooked!” and “Borderlands” highlight this mode, where success often relies on communication and synergy among players. The emphasis on shared experiences can foster friendships and enhance the enjoyment of the game as players celebrate victories together.

Competitive Multiplayer: Competitive multiplayer focuses on rivalry, where players face off against one another in various formats such as deathmatches, capture the flag, or battle royale. Games like “Call of Duty” and “Fortnite” exemplify this mode, emphasizing skill, strategy, and quick reflexes. The competitive nature can drive players to improve their abilities while providing a thrilling atmosphere filled with tension and excitement as they aim to outsmart and outplay their opponents.

What Features Should Players Consider When Choosing Multiplayer Games?

When choosing multiplayer games, players should consider various features that enhance their gaming experience.

  • Game Modes: Different game modes such as co-op, competitive, and battle royale can significantly impact gameplay. Understanding the available modes allows players to find a game that aligns with their preferred style, whether they enjoy working together with friends or competing against them.
  • Player Count: The number of players that can participate in a game is crucial for multiplayer experiences. Some games are designed for small teams, while others support large-scale battles, affecting the dynamics and strategies involved in gameplay.
  • Communication Tools: Effective communication enhances teamwork and coordination in multiplayer games. Look for games that offer voice chat or text chat features to facilitate better interaction among players, as this can lead to more enjoyable and successful gaming sessions.
  • Cross-Platform Play: Cross-platform compatibility allows players on different consoles or devices to play together. This feature expands the player base and makes it easier to find friends or join larger gaming communities, which is particularly important for maintaining an active multiplayer scene.
  • Graphics and Performance: The visual quality and performance of a game can significantly impact the overall experience. Games that run smoothly with high-quality graphics provide a more immersive experience, making it essential for players to consider the performance requirements of the game on their PlayStation.
  • Community Support: A strong community can enhance the longevity of a multiplayer game. Consider games that have active communities and regular updates, as this indicates ongoing support from developers and a vibrant player base that can enhance social interaction and keep the game fresh.
  • Content Variety: A game with diverse content, including maps, modes, and character customization, can keep players engaged for longer periods. Look for games that offer regular updates and expansions to maintain interest and provide new experiences over time.
  • Learning Curve: The accessibility of a game can influence its appeal to new players. Some multiplayer games have steep learning curves, while others are more beginner-friendly, so it’s important to choose a game that matches the skill level and experience of the players involved.

What Future Trends Are Emerging in Multiplayer Gaming for PlayStation?

Future trends in multiplayer gaming for PlayStation are evolving rapidly, driven by technological advancements and changing player preferences.

  • Cross-Platform Play: The trend toward cross-platform gaming allows players on different consoles and devices to play together, enhancing the multiplayer experience and expanding player communities.
  • Cloud Gaming: Cloud gaming technology is becoming more prevalent, allowing gamers to stream high-quality games without the need for powerful hardware, making multiplayer gaming more accessible.
  •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R): AR and VR technologies are set to revolutionize multiplayer experiences by creating immersive environments where players can interact with each other in a virtual space.
  • Social Gaming Features: Increased emphasis on social features, such as in-game voice chat and social integration, enhances player interaction and fosters community building within multiplayer games.
  • Game as a Service (GaaS): The GaaS model is gaining traction, providing ongoing content updates, seasonal events, and live support, which keep the multiplayer experience fresh and engaging for players over time.

Cross-Platform Play: This feature breaks down the barriers between different gaming ecosystems, allowing PlayStation users to play with friends who may be using Xbox, PC, or other platforms. This inclusivity not only broadens the player base for developers but also enhances matchmaking and game longevity.

Cloud Gaming: Services like PlayStation Now are paving the way for cloud gaming, where players can access a library of multiplayer games without needing high-end consoles or PCs. This trend democratizes access to games, allowing more players to join in on multiplayer experiences from various devices.

Augmented Reality (AR) and Virtual Reality (VR): As hardware becomes more affordable and games are developed specifically for these technologies, multiplayer AR and VR experiences will allow players to engage in shared virtual spaces. This can lead to completely new types of gameplay that blend physical and digital worlds.

Social Gaming Features: Modern multiplayer games are increasingly incorporating social media-like features, such as friend lists, community events, and in-game communication tools. These features help create a more cohesive community and encourage players to engage more deeply with each other.

Game as a Service (GaaS): By adopting a GaaS approach, developers can create ongoing narratives and experiences that evolve with player input and engagement. This model ensures that multiplayer games remain dynamic, with new content released regularly to keep players invested.
